A targeted introduction for a job application within the building trades, this document highlights relevant skills and experience for roles such as carpenter, electrician, or project manager. It typically accompanies a resume, providing a personalized narrative and demonstrating a candidate’s understanding of the specific job requirements and company culture. For instance, a candidate applying for a foreman position might emphasize leadership experience and safety training.
This introductory document serves as a critical first impression, enabling applicants to stand out from the competition. It allows individuals to showcase soft skills, such as communication and problem-solving, alongside technical expertise. Historically, these documents have evolved from simple letters of introduction to more strategically crafted marketing tools reflecting industry trends and employer expectations. A well-crafted introduction can significantly improve the likelihood of securing an interview.
